21.07.2012, 10:07
|
|
|
|
Регистрация: 27.12.2008
Сообщений: 4,201
|
|
Сообщение от melky
|
я имел в виду то, что размер табов настраивается, а пробелов - нет.
|
Ну если для тебя это важно... Тогда уж, табуляции подходят только для отступа от начала строки, посередине строки (внутри текста) их использовать нельзя.
Сообщение от bes
|
Всё понятно, почитал тут холивары на эту тему, вывод, думаю, один - главное их не мешать между собой.
|
Мешать можно, см. выше. Главное, придерживаться одного стиля.
|
|
21.07.2012, 11:29
|
sinistral
|
|
Регистрация: 28.03.2011
Сообщений: 5,418
|
|
Сообщение от x-yuri
|
посередине строки (внутри текста) их использовать нельзя.
|
само собой. бред ставить табы в таком виде :
if (condition) {
конечно, я имел в виду табы для отступов слева.
switch(lol) {
/*<- тут*/case "a":
/*<- тут*/break;
}
// и так далее
Сообщение от x-yuri
|
Мешать можно, см. выше. Главное, придерживаться одного стиля.
|
придерживаясь общего стиля, а не своего выработанного, даже код становится понятней. если после того, как его написал, прошел месяц.
|
|
21.07.2012, 11:32
|
|
Профессор
|
|
Регистрация: 22.03.2012
Сообщений: 3,744
|
|
Сообщение от x-yuri
|
Мешать можно, см. выше. Главное, придерживаться одного стиля.
|
Да, так точнее
Сообщение от Gozar
|
bes,
Наркоман чтоле?
Где здесь код:
Сообщение от Gozar
Моё оптимальное -- 4.
? Не различаешь текст и код?
|
-- 4 - код, причём с ошибкой
PS: хочешь закончить разговор, а задаёшь вопросы, давай остановимся на этом
Сообщение от Gozar
|
bes,
Не интересует.
|
|
|
21.07.2012, 11:33
|
|
Профессор
|
|
Регистрация: 21.04.2012
Сообщений: 951
|
|
melky,
тогда мне идти программировать и писать общем стилем (хотя я почему то нелюблю табы)
|
|
21.07.2012, 11:46
|
|
Профессор
|
|
Регистрация: 21.04.2012
Сообщений: 951
|
|
melky,
впрочем да - это правильно иначе в командной работе работать не получится
|
|
21.07.2012, 12:43
|
|
|
|
Регистрация: 27.12.2008
Сообщений: 4,201
|
|
Сообщение от melky
|
само собой. бред ставить табы в таком виде :
|
я про следующие случаи:
/**
* Create a new [Database_Query] of the given type.
*
* ...
*
*!*
* @param integer type: Database::SELECT, Database::UPDATE, etc
* @param string SQL statement
* @return Database_Query
*/!*
*/
Сообщение от melky
|
придерживаясь общего стиля, а не своего выработанного, даже код становится понятней. если после того, как его написал, прошел месяц.
|
Придерживаться общего стиля всем javascript-программистам? Ну это вообще идеал, только так никогда не будет (хотя в сравнении с php, например, общий стиль присутствует). А так, меня бесит по сути одна штука (ничего другого по-крайней мере с ходу в голову не пришло), когда комментируют каждую строчку кода.
|
|
21.07.2012, 12:54
|
|
Профессор
|
|
Регистрация: 21.04.2012
Сообщений: 951
|
|
x-yuri,
мне не нравиться когда наоборот - нихрена код люди не коментируют ну или коментируют так =)
var input = documen.getElementById("myInput");//Поиск инпута с ид-ом "MyInput"
|
|
21.07.2012, 13:00
|
|
Профессор
|
|
Регистрация: 22.03.2012
Сообщений: 3,744
|
|
Лично я при объёмном коде комментирую открывающие и закрывающие скобки, чтобы сразу видеть блок и не затерялась закрывающая скобка (типа {//onload begin, }//onload end)
|
|
21.07.2012, 13:10
|
|
|
|
Регистрация: 27.12.2008
Сообщений: 4,201
|
|
Сообщение от Dim@
|
ну или коментируют так =)
|
Что-то подобное я подразумевал под комментированием каждой строки.
|
|
21.07.2012, 13:11
|
|
Профессор
|
|
Регистрация: 21.04.2012
Сообщений: 951
|
|
x-yuri,
я понял
|
|
|
|